Where does “hip-hoppy” come from?
hip-hoppy (English) comes from English -y, from Middle English -y, from Old English -iġ, from Proto-West Germanic -g, from Proto-Germanic -gaz, from Proto-Indo-European -ḱos — -y, -ic.
hip-hoppy (English): Relating to or characteristic of the hip-hop culture or hip-hop music
